Marko says Red Bull ‘done' with Kvyat

Red Bull driver programme boss Dr Helmut Marko said his team are 'done' with the Daniil Kvyat topic, suggesting no prospect of a third stint. The Russian driver was recalled to the Red Bull fold ahead of the 2019 season and placed in the Toro Rosso team alongside Alex Albon. But after two seasons with the outfit now known as AlphaTauri, Kvyat was dropped from the programme completely again with Yuki Tsunoda brought in to replace him at AlphaTauri for 2021. And Marko said that another return for Kvyat down the line was out of the question, saying Red Bull are 'done' with that topic. 'The topic is done for us,' Marko told Motorsport-Total.com.
